Well its been a journey finally completing my first grow. First 2 times the syringes came from non-sponsors (just rushed into it and didn't come to the shroomery.org first). We'll sporeworks' mazatapec syringe did wonders. FC = Poor man's pod. Tub + dual airpump attached to 2 12' bubble stones. Lava rock. Lamp w 2 6500k florescents (might of been over kill for such a small tub but will be great for future grows). Also lucked out by finding a glass top to the pmp. Fruit's came out nicely and abundantly. Could have done a couple more flushes but had to move out so i just ditched the cakes after the first flush. I think some of them were mutants because of the ultra inverted caps, and no i didn't wait too long to pull, they began growing like that from the get go (maybe also b/c that cake was full of hyphel knots, idk but let me know what you think). As far as dried weight goes, I can't give you an answer. Too many giveaways and fun times haha. Time for a LC and WBS experiment

Excellent job my friend. Those are some fat and tasty looking fruits. As far as liquid cultures, I have never tried, but a lot of what I have read lately is that they are not worth the trouble because of their extreme proficiency to contaminate. Plus, because any contamination is really hard to perceive in a liquid culture, you may not know until you inoculate. This make LC very insidious. With agar, any contamination is usually easily spotted. You will probably want to invest in a HEPA flow hood, or at least a good glove box before committing to agar. ^^^ yeah, it's not that LC contaminates any worse, just that you can't tell until it's too late. Waste of time and resources. I used to be a fan, then I realized it's pointless.
Flowhood is nice but a still air box is all you need.
